Education
Dr. Lewallen attended Samford University for his undergraduate career, where he graduated in 2003 with a bachelor’s degree in history and Pre-Dental. He then chose to move abroad to Scotland to continue his education, earning his Masters in Public Health (MSc) at the University of Edinburgh in 2005. After his MSc had been completed, he returned to the States to earn his Doctor of Dental Surgery (DDS) degree from the University of North Carolina-Chapel Hill in 2009. As an extra step and a way for Dr. Lewallen to provide his patients with the highest level of care, he chose to attend medical school at Vanderbilt University and earned his medical degree in 2015.

Residency
While attending Vanderbilt University to earn his medical degree, Dr. Lewallen was simultaneously completing his oral and maxillofacial surgical residency. During his residency, he trained alongside surgeons and licensed anesthesiologists. He gained valuable skills in the full scope of oral and maxillofacial surgery and the safe administration of anesthesia.
